1. Personal Experiences for Everyone

People now expect brands to give them personal experiences. They like content, ads, and offers made just for them. With tools like artificial intelligence (AI), businesses can learn what customers like and give them exactly that.

For example, AI can recommend products based on what you’ve bought before or what you searched for online. This makes customers feel special and increases the chances of a sale.


2. New Ways to Search

How we search for things online is changing. Instead of typing, many people now use voice commands on devices like Alexa or Google Assistant. Others use pictures to search through tools like Google Lens.

What This Means for Businesses:

  • Companies will need to use more natural phrases for voice search, like “Where can I buy a blue jacket near me?”
  • They should also make sure their website images are clear and have proper descriptions for visual searches.

By 2025, more than half of all searches might come from voice or visual tools.

7. Respecting Customer Privacy

Future of Digital Marketing People are more aware of how their data is used online. Laws like GDPR in Europe and CCPA in California are making businesses follow strict rules about data privacy.

How Businesses Can Win Trust:

  • Be open about how they use customer data.
  • Use only the data that customers agree to share.
  • Focus on collecting data directly from customers, like through email sign-ups or surveys.

Building trust will help brands keep customers loyal.


8. Blockchain Technology – Future of Digital Marketing

Blockchain is a new technology that ensures transparency and security in online activities. It can change digital marketing in several ways: Future of Digital Marketing

  • Ad Fraud Prevention: It can confirm that ads are seen by real people, not bots.
  • Data Ownership: Customers might be able to control their data and even get paid when companies use it.

Though still new, blockchain has the potential to make marketing fairer and more secure.
